Improved SM4 Encryption Algorithm Based on Mixed Congruence Method

被引:0
|
作者
Zhao, Jingling [1 ]
Bao, Qingyang [1 ]
Ni, Yunze [2 ]
机构
[1] Beijing Univ Posts & Telecommun, Sch Comp Sci, Beijing, Peoples R China
[2] CTTL Terminal Labs China Acad Informat & Commun T, Beijing, Peoples R China
来源
INNOVATIVE MOBILE AND INTERNET SERVICES IN UBIQUITOUS COMPUTING, IMIS-2019 | 2020年 / 994卷
关键词
D O I
10.1007/978-3-030-22263-5_23
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
With the increasing popularity of Android mobile terminals, the data stored in mobile terminals has become the object of attack by attackers. How to carry out effective privacy protection becomes an important issue that we need to consider. Among all privacy protection methods, it is a good strategy to encrypt data using encryption algorithms. This paper mainly studies the SM4 symmetric encryption algorithm proposed by the China National Cryptography Authority. In order to solve the crackability of the SM4 encryption algorithm, a mixed congruence method is used to generate a pseudo-random sequence, and the encrypted content is grouped and rearranged to improve its anti-cracking capability. The improved SM4 encryption algorithm is used to protect the data. Not only does the improved algorithm improve the security of the original algorithm, but also meets the need for encryption speed on Android mobile terminals.
引用
收藏
页码:236 / 245
页数:10
相关论文
共 50 条
  • [31] Correlation Power Analysis for SM4 Based on ISOMAP
    Ma Peng
    Zhong WeiDong
    Liu Xiang
    Nie Juni
    PROCEEDINGS OF 2020 IEEE 5TH INFORMATION TECHNOLOGY AND MECHATRONICS ENGINEERING CONFERENCE (ITOEC 2020), 2020, : 1165 - 1168
  • [32] Unified Lossless-Throughput Architecture for AES and SM4 Encryption with Changeable Keys
    Huang, Zhishuo
    Tao, Jia
    Zhao, Haosong
    Chen, Donglong
    Zhu, Shuyan
    Fu, Yinjin
    Xiao, Nong
    Liu, Yao
    2024 IEEE INTERNATIONAL SYMPOSIUM ON CIRCUITS AND SYSTEMS, ISCAS 2024, 2024,
  • [33] Improved chosen-plaintext DPA on block cipher SM4
    Chen J.
    Li H.
    Wang B.
    Qinghua Daxue Xuebao/Journal of Tsinghua University, 2017, 57 (11): : 1134 - 1138
  • [34] Analysis on Key-leakage Hardware Trojan of SM4 Algorithm
    Chen, Yue
    Zhang, Zhenhui
    Wu, Liji
    Zhang, Xiangmin
    Yang, Yijun
    PROCEEDINGS OF 2018 12TH IEEE INTERNATIONAL CONFERENCE ON ANTI-COUNTERFEITING, SECURITY, AND IDENTIFICATION (ASID), 2018, : 164 - 168
  • [35] IC Design with Multiple Engines Running CBC Mode SM4 Algorithm
    Fan L.
    Zhou M.
    Luo J.
    Liu H.
    2018, Science Press (55): : 1247 - 1253
  • [36] A Chosen-Plaintext Method of CPA on SM4 Block Cipher
    Shan, Weijun
    Wang, Lihui
    Li, Qing
    Guo, Limin
    Liu, Shanshan
    Zhang, Zhimin
    2014 TENTH INTERNATIONAL CONFERENCE ON COMPUTATIONAL INTELLIGENCE AND SECURITY (CIS), 2014, : 363 - 366
  • [37] A Novel Method of Correlation Power Analysis on SM4 Hardware Implementation
    Tang, Sulong
    Wu, Liji
    Zhang, Xiangmin
    Wu, Xingjun
    Wang, Beibei
    PROCEEDINGS OF 2016 12TH INTERNATIONAL CONFERENCE ON COMPUTATIONAL INTELLIGENCE AND SECURITY (CIS), 2016, : 203 - 207
  • [38] Implementation of SM4 Algorithm based on Asynchronous Dual-Rail Low-power Design
    Li, Youqi
    Wu, Xingjun
    Bai, Guoqiang
    2018 14TH IEEE INTERNATIONAL CONFERENCE ON SOLID-STATE AND INTEGRATED CIRCUIT TECHNOLOGY (ICSICT), 2018, : 616 - 618
  • [39] Two-point Joint CPA Attacks against SM4 Algorithm
    Zhao, Cheng
    Li, Xiuying
    Jin, Jifang
    Fan, Xiaohong
    Duan, Xiaoyi
    Wang, Sixiang
    Hu, Haotong
    2019 IEEE 11TH INTERNATIONAL CONFERENCE ON COMMUNICATION SOFTWARE AND NETWORKS (ICCSN 2019), 2019, : 826 - 829
  • [40] Quantum Circuit Implementation of S-box for SM4 Cryptographic Algorithm
    Luo Q.
    Li X.
    Yang G.
    Li, Xiaoyu (xiaoyuuestc@uestc.edu.cn), 1600, Univ. of Electronic Science and Technology of China (50): : 820 - 826